The French championship ESWC has been nine years old. It was held for the first time back in 2003 and since then is rightly considered one of the most prestigious in computer sports.
Interest in the Paris championship was always high, and this year especially, since one of the main disciplines became Counter-Strike: Global Offensive from the company Valve.
This year, among the usual tournament disciplines, a new and very ambiguous game settled. This, of course, is about the new brainchild of the company Valve – CS: GO. A game that must reconcile two forever disputing communities (CS 1.6 and CSS), I got to the Paris tournament enough raw.

Since there are very few large CS: Go tournaments, misunderstandings with the rules were discussed with might and main. Especially hot disputes a few weeks before the start ESWC called Molotov’s cocktail, fundamentally changing the gameplay. Due to the use of incendiary mixture, the game has significantly lost in dynamics. Most leading professional teams opposed Molotov’s cocktail, but the organizers nevertheless left him in the game.

Ten teams scattered into two groups; Matches played on the Best of One system. The best teams from each group fell straight to the semifinals, the matches of which (as well as the final) were already held by Best of Three.
As a result of the draw for group A NIP , Mousesports , Area 51 , Progaming. TD And Lowlandlions ; To group B, respectively, FM. Toxic , Anexis , Escgaming , n!Faculty And Verygames. The first group “On paper” looked somewhat stronger than the second, although it was terribly difficult for us to predict the performance of the “golden” Polish five from ESC.

The battle of the titans
In the finale, like several months ago in Valencia, met NIP And Verygames – The strongest at the moment of the teams in the world CS: GO. VeryGames player Nathan Shmidt in an interview with HLTV portal.Org called the upcoming match with the Swedes "Battle of Titans". For the owners of the tournament, the final became perfect – they had a chance to rehabilitate themselves before his native audience for the lost in Spain Dreamhack.
Knowing how frantic support for “their own” in Paris, we expected that in the finale of Kennys And the companies will grow wings, like the heavenly angels, and the Swedes, on the contrary, will be in the role of demons extended deep to the ground. Perhaps this would happen if it were not for the strange decision of the organizers to remove the CS: GO final from the main scene and hold the match in the gaming room.

The final location of men's commands on ESWC 2012:
1. NIP (Sweden) – $ 10,000
2. Verygames (France) – $ 6,000
3. Area51 (USA) – $ 4,000
4. n!Faculty (Germany)
5-6. ESC Gaming (Poland)
5-6. Mousesports (Germany)
7–8. Progaming. TD (Brazil)
7–8. Anexis (Denmark)
9–10. Lowlandlions (Holland)
9–10. FM.Toxic (England)
